安装和配置Cocos Creator环境
发布时间: 2024-03-29 05:55:54 阅读量: 88 订阅数: 36
# 1. 简介
## 1.1 什么是Cocos Creator
Cocos Creator是一个由Cocos公司开发的跨平台游戏开发工具,集成了Cocos2d-JS游戏引擎和编辑器IDE,支持快速开发游戏、应用程序和其他交互性内容。开发者可以使用Cocos Creator进行2D和3D游戏开发,无需过多关注底层技术细节,极大地提高了开发效率。
## 1.2 为什么需要安装和配置Cocos Creator环境
安装和配置Cocos Creator环境是进行游戏开发的第一步。通过正确安装和配置,开发者可以顺利地创建、编辑、调试和发布游戏项目。同时,配置环境可以让开发者根据需求进行个性化设置,提高工作效率并确保项目顺利进行。
# 2. 安装Cocos Creator
在这一部分中,我们将介绍如何下载、安装和检查Cocos Creator。
### 2.1 下载Cocos Creator
首先,访问Cocos官方网站(https://www.cocos.com/creator)下载Cocos Creator的安装文件。根据您的操作系统选择合适的版本下载。
### 2.2 安装Cocos Creator
下载完成后,双击安装文件,按照安装向导的指示完成安装过程。确保在安装过程中没有出现任何错误。
### 2.3 检查安装是否成功
安装完成后,启动Cocos Creator。如果能成功打开编辑器界面,说明安装成功。同时,您还可以创建一个简单的测试项目来验证安装是否完全成功。
# 3. 配置Cocos Creator
在安装完成Cocos Creator后,接下来我们需要对其进行一些配置,以确保编辑、构建和发布项目时能够顺利进行。
#### 3.1 配置Cocos Creator的编辑器设置
首先,我们需要配置Cocos Creator的编辑器设置。打开Cocos Creator后,在菜单栏中选择“偏好设置”,可以对编辑器的各项设置进行调整。比如界面语言、快捷键、主题等。根据个人喜好和习惯进行设置,以提升工作效率。
```javascript
// 示例:编辑器设置
设置 -> 偏好设置 -> 编辑器设置
```
#### 3.2 配置Cocos Creator的构建设置
其次,配置Cocos Creator的构建设置也是非常重要的。在项目中选择“构建”菜单,可以设置项目的构建相关参数,如选择构建平台、分辨率适配、资源压缩等。根据项目需求和目标平台进行相应设置,以确保项目能够在目标平台上正常运行。
```javascript
// 示例:构建设置
构建 -> 构建面板 -> 选择平台和设置
```
#### 3.3 配置Cocos Creator的发布设置
最后,在完成编辑和构建后,我们需要配置Cocos Creator的发布设置。在项目构建完成后,选择“发布”菜单,可以对项目进行最终的发布配置,包括版本号、发布路径、云服务等。根据发布需求进行设置,以便将项目部署到目标平台上。
```javascript
// 示例:发布设置
发布 -> 发布面板 -> 配置发布参数
```
通过以上步骤,我们可以很好地配置Cocos Creator的编辑器、构建和发布设置,为后续的项目开发和发布打下良好的基础。
# 4. 创建新项目
在Cocos Creator中创建新项目是开始使用该引擎的第一步。下面将详细介绍如何创建新项目。
#### 4.1 在Cocos Creator中创建新项目
要创建新项目,请按照以下步骤操作:
1. 打开Cocos Creator编辑器。
2. 点击菜单栏中的 "文件" -> "新建项目"。
3. 在弹出的对话框中,填写项目名称和选择保存路径。
4. 点击 "创建" 按钮。
#### 4.2 选择项目类型和模板
在创建新项目时,您可以选择项目类型和模板以快速开始开发:
- **项目类型:** 通常可以选择游戏项目或其它类型项目。
- **模板:** 可以选择空项目、示例项目或从自定义模板创建。
#### 4.3 设置项目名称和保存路径
在创建新项目时,请注意以下设置:
- **项目名称:** 填写一个描述性的项目名称,方便识别和管理。
- **保存路径:** 选择一个适合的保存路径,建议使用英文命名。
通过以上步骤,您就成功创建了一个新的Cocos Creator项目。接下来,您可以开始编辑和开发您的项目内容了。
# 5. 编辑与调试
#### 5.1 Cocos Creator编辑器界面介绍
一旦打开Cocos Creator编辑器,你会看到一个直观且功能强大的界面。编辑器主要分为以下几个区域:
- **菜单栏**:提供了各种功能和操作的菜单选项。
- **工具栏**:包含了常用的工具按钮,方便快速访问。
- **资源管理器**:显示了项目中的资源文件,如场景、纹理、音频等。
- **场景编辑器**:用于编辑游戏场景,可以添加、移动、旋转和缩放游戏对象。
- **属性检查器**:显示当前选定游戏对象的属性,可以进行属性的修改和调整。
- **控制台**:展示了游戏的运行日志和报错信息,帮助调试游戏中的问题。
#### 5.2 编辑资源和脚本文件
在Cocos Creator中,你可以通过资源管理器导航到不同类型的资源文件,并在属性检查器中进行修改。你也可以在脚本编辑器中编写和编辑游戏逻辑的脚本文件,支持JavaScript、TypeScript等脚本语言。
```javascript
// 示例代码:在脚本中输出一条日志信息
cc.log('Hello, Cocos Creator!');
```
**代码总结**:以上代码使用cc.log()函数在控制台输出一条信息。
#### 5.3 使用调试工具进行调试
Cocos Creator提供了强大的调试工具,帮助开发者快速定位和解决问题。你可以通过在编辑器中选择调试模式,在浏览器中进行实时调试,查看游戏运行时的各种信息和错误。
**结果说明**:通过使用调试工具,开发者可以更高效地调试和优化游戏,提高开发效率和质量。
# 6. 发布与部署
在开发完Cocos Creator项目后,接下来就是将项目发布到目标平台上。下面是发布与部署的基本步骤:
#### 6.1 选择发布平台
在Cocos Creator中,你可以选择将项目发布到多个不同的平台,包括Web、iOS、Android等。根据你的需求选择相应的平台。
```javascript
// 选择发布平台示例代码
cc.Class({
extends: cc.Component,
start () {
// 发布到Web平台
cc.sys.platform === cc.sys.WECHAT_GAME;
// 发布到iOS平台
cc.sys.platform === cc.sys.IPAD;
// 发布到Android平台
cc.sys.platform === cc.sys.ANDROID;
}
});
```
#### 6.2 配置发布参数
在发布项目之前,你可能需要配置一些发布参数,例如屏幕适配、图片压缩等。确保你已经根据需求完成相关参数的配置。
```javascript
// 配置发布参数示例代码
cc.Class({
extends: cc.Component,
properties: {
// 屏幕适配参数
fitWidth: true,
fitHeight: true,
// 图片压缩参数
compressTexture: true
},
start () {
// 根据参数设置进行相应操作
}
});
```
#### 6.3 构建项目并部署到目标平台
最后一步是将项目构建为可发布的文件,并部署到目标平台上。在Cocos Creator中,你可以通过简单的操作来完成构建和部署。
```javascript
// 构建项目并部署示例代码
cc.Class({
extends: cc.Component,
buildAndDeploy () {
// 构建项目
cc.Builder.build();
// 部署到目标平台
cc.Deploy.deployToTargetPlatform();
}
});
```
通过以上步骤,你可以顺利完成Cocos Creator项目的发布与部署工作,让你的作品在目标平台上展现出色!
0
0